	About
Åsa Cederqvist (b.1975) received her MFA at Konstfack in 2000. Her work has a performative foundation and is expressed through video, sculpture, installation and performative add-ons, so called extensions, as well as in an interface incorporating all these elements.
 
We are impoverishing the earth, and we don’t feel good about the inconceivable mistakes that are made daily in the zeal of efficiencies and measurability. We are expected to act rationally when we are instinctively driven animals, still communicating through gut feel. With my work I want to reach beyond this efficiency trap. I want to wake up sleeping senses, call it intuition, spirituality or presence, that would connect us beyond the rational and anthropocentric world we now live in. We are nature after all.
Åsa Cederqvist works with film, installation, sculpture and performance, in an interface between fiction - documentation, haptic -conceptual, ambigious - rational. Åsa continues to build works with a specific personal mythology from the interest in therapeutical methods, behavioural science and collaborative processes. Her work moves between documentary field studies, staged live performances, physical interaction, which all aim to push the expectations of formats, aestetical hierarchies and modes of expression. 


Through the act of playing, and study of knowledge production, personal growth, behavioral science and the use of expectations and suspense, my on-going practice if set to manifest the importance of physical understanding and a non-rational and multi-layered communication. Inherent lies the investigation of everyday magic, meaning making, spatial drama and co-creative processes.


For the past five years, Åsa’s artistic practice has focused on the conditions and opportunities of the act of playing, and how&#38;nbsp;to engage in uncontrolled situations, new materials and approaches. A result from this is the work Mama Dada Gaga which portrays three generations of women in a multi-disciplinary work, and also the exhibition Some Kind of Metabolism at Katrineholms Konsthall in 2018. 


Åsa Cederqvist has a background as a director of commercials and music videos (2004–), as an artistic director in multiple art educational projects as well as senior lecturer in art at Textil, Konstfack (2010–2020). In 2016-17 she received the IASPIS residency at Künstlerhaus Bethanien, Berlin. She was one of the participating artists at the MOMENTUM 10 biennale in Norway 2019 and in Borås Art Biennale 2021.

“We are just another material”Interview by Ewan Wedell at www.hundhund.com (2023-05-30)
[---] “I wondered what she explored in her work.
"Human behavior, our instincts, and our herd behaviours. But also how we are just another material."

What do you mean about humans just being another material? I asked.

"Well, I’m often thinking about the fact that our bodies are also just materials, tissues of various kinds. And early without any hierarchy of materials I think of this. How we, when die we will come (back) to make up parts of the earth again, when our bodies organically blend into the particles. Its also a trick of placing humans in another scale/role, become less of a dominant species. A way of letting the anthropocentric view shift to see things from another angle."

Do you feel you have a single conceptual thread that you can trace through your work?

"That would be my interest in circularities and cycles, both in nature and in how our bodies transform over time through what we eat and what we are being exposed to. But also about being vulnerable. We know that we die every second, and also need not to pretend we know more than we know, sort of. I often come back to a praisal of a kind of ughh-language / expression. Where one fools the rational part of the brain and lets another sensibility take over. Which I think might be the greater self really, beyond the rational, molded, model of oneself. I want my works to be experienced as if they were in constant creation. As is life and us, always in a becoming." [---]

“Morskap som høykunst”Anna Tyrdahl for Subjekt on Mama Dada Gaga in Momentum 10 (2019):&#38;nbsp;

“En av skattene i Momentum Kunsthall er Åsa Cederqvists rørende video «Mama Dada Gaga». På en tv-skjerm som stiger opp fra en sandhaug midt på gulvet, spiller den 33 minutter lange videoen med kunstneren selv, i en slags absurd «Ryan Trecartin-verden» med sin datter og sin mor. 

Mens de tre damene danser på en gressplen i like silikondrakter, kan man ikke unngå å tenke over livet. Barnet, den voksne kvinnen og den eldre kvinnen. Hun som fødte henne som fødte henne. Sammen sminker de seg, leker en lek hvor de føder barn etter tur, diskuterer livets begivenheter og spiller hverandre på gestaltpsykologisk vis. 

Cederqvist har laget en dyptdykkende, vakker video om morskap. Feminismens selvpålagte oppgave har lenge vært å skrive den kvinnelige erfaring inn i høykunsten. Cederqvist gjør det.

Det skal sies at videoen er en del av en stor installasjon som okkuperer halve salen i andre etasje på Momentum Kunsthall, men disse oppleves mer som kulisser for filmen. Det er ikke noe i veien med det. Å se på videoen omkranset av dette underlige objekt-miljøet tillater at man kan absorberes i Cederqvists univers.”

Flash Art
Andreas Schlaeger review for Flash Art on Momentum 10 (2019): 

“.. it is the large video installation Mama-Dada-Gaga (2018) by Swedish artist Åsa Cederqvist that most preoccupies me in this show. The artist, her mother, and her daughter perform each other, constantly switching their roles, in both realist and fantastical settings and with props that include a soft version of Munch’s famous scream. Hilarity ensues, yet her reflections on notions of performance, expectation, vulnerability, and becoming are not only sincere but moving. ”
